I received my first drone ever, the Mini 3 Pro on July 21, 2022, and just absolutely fell in love with it.

The stunning 4K/60P video, flawless stabilization, and seeing the world from the perspective of being high in the air was breathtaking.

Then, one sunny day in my fourth week of ownership, I was on one of my longer journeys, and longer distances, about one mile, when suddenly, the RC Controller flashed “Aircraft Overheat, Forced Landing”.

Gasp.

From about a mile away, helpless to stop it, the Mini 3 Pro landed on a busy street, and of course, before I could get there to recover it, it was destroyed after being run over by a vehicle. And, if you’re wondering, the ambient outdoor temperature was below 40 C/ 104F.

Fortunately, I had Refresh Care, and in a stunning display of professional dedication to customer satisfaction, I had my replacement Mini 3 pro within 6 days.

Still wary about a duplicate situation arising, I contacted DJI customer care, and was assured that the aircraft in an overheat situation, like a “high wind warning”, is supposed to alert you and allow you to control the aircraft to a safe landing, so I was under the impression I may have initially received a defective product.

However, that’s not the case. Flying the replacement Mini 3 Pro today, again with an ambient temperature under 40C/104F, the same thing happened to the replacement, although I was more fortunate in this instance, because the aircraft was close to my home point, and I was able to safely recover it without any damage.

So, I’m disappointed, and believe this issue, if not corrected, is a deal breaker, and makes the aircraft unsuitable for flight without a warning that if it is overheating, you have the opportunity to control it to a safe and accessible landing point.

And, as of now, that is not possible.

Has this occurred with any of you other Mini 3 Pro owners?

This is an interesting new "feature".
It's not shown up before in any other DJI drones.
It sounds like very poor programming and could be a real trap.

Your engineers need to incorporate a firmware fix that like “high wind warning”, allows you time to control the aircraft to a safe and accessible landing area, instead of what is happening now, a forced landing that you can’t control.

The High Wind warning is a simple notification and doesn't force autolanding.
You can continue flying normally (or blowing away) until the battery runs out.

Your flight data should show the overheating warning message (and also battery temperatures).
If you can post your flight data, that might help understand more about this new "feature".

Hello, there. Sorry for your inconvenience. To further analyze your issue, could you please export aircraft logs for us? Also, please tell us the time when this issue happened.
Here are the instructions for you to export the aircraft logs:
(1) Download DJI Assistant 2 from the official website. Download link:
DJI Mini 3 Pro: https://www.dji.com/downloads/products/mini-3-pro
(2) Launch DJI Assistant 2. Within 20 seconds after the aircraft is powered on, connect it to DJI Assistant 2.
(3) After DJI Assistant 2 recognizes the aircraft, choose "Log Export", and then click "Save to local".
(4) The final exported data are ".dat" files.
You may upload it to Google Drive or Dropbox. We will send the data to our engineers. Thanks in advance.
